Jackie Lynch, an award-winning nutritional therapist and founder of the WellWellWell Nutrition Clinic, sheds light on the often-misunderstood relationship between menopause and weight gain. She emphasizes that menopause isn’t the main culprit; instead, aging, hormonal shifts, and stress play significant roles. Jackie shares insightful tips on intermittent fasting, particularly the 16:8 model, and highlights the importance of personalized dietary strategies. With practical advice on managing cravings and incorporating more fruits and vegetables, she empowers women to navigate this life stage with confidence.

Menopause and Metabolism

Menopause doesn't directly cause weight gain; rather, it's a stage in life when metabolism naturally slows down. This slowdown affects how women manage weight compared to their younger years.

Manage Stress Levels

Identify the sources of stress and implement strategies like mindfulness and yoga. Taking time for yourself can help in managing stress effectively.
